Want to learn more about the current situation in New Orleans?

Join us on Wednesday April 13th from 7-9 p.m. in Clark Lounge in the Campus Center for an informative panel discussion hosted by Audrey’s House. The panel will include Ithaca professors and IC affiliates who work in New Orleans at various points during the year on issues such as education, rebuilding homes, psychological effects of the storm including PTSD & depression, as well as the storm’s effect on Native American populations.

Attendees will be able to hear the panelist’s stories and ask them questions. Please bring the following school supplies if you are able as they will be donated to disadvantaged children in the 7th and 8th wards through St. John #5 Faith Church.

Supplies needed most: pens, pencils, notebooks, binders, dividers, loose leaf paper, calculators

The panel is free and open to the general public.
